Matt put some of this to rest back in December. Some of us have had applications on file since last year:xxfireflyxx said:I think you'll find, it's only the people that were in for the first version that receive the 100% share. I could be wrong..but I doubt it.
cfguru360 said:All Bodis.com members that have applied in 2007 will remain at the 100% revenue share bracket. Even if your application hasn't received a response, and will receive a response in 2008, it will still be at 100% revenue. Even if I reinstate accounts in 2008, they are still back at 100% revenue share. The revenue share was never a problem with us. We are happy to keep all users at that bracket.
In the next version of Bodis we will be sure to have you revenue share percentage displayed so that there are no mis-understandings.
